Key Points
- โขOnline smart bed and mattress products from major brands commonly sell for RMB 3,000โ4,000, while premium full sets range from RMB 9,000โ13,000.
- โขAI sleep products are gaining traction: Mousse reported AI product revenue of RMB 255 million in 2025, up 127.68% year over year.
- โขChinaโs smart bed market reached RMB 4.93 billion in 2025 and is expected to exceed RMB 10 billion by 2029.
- โขCore hardware such as motors and sensors is becoming cheaper through localization, standardized modules, self-developed technology, and scaled procurement.
- โขThe industry is shifting from hardware feature counts toward sensing accuracy, AI algorithms, sleep intervention, and user experience.

๐ ๏ธ Technical Deep Dive
- Sensor Fusion: Combines piezoelectric film sensors (for movement) with UWB radar (for vital signs) to achieve >95% accuracy in sleep stage detection.
- Adaptive Support Architecture: Utilizes multi-zone air bag systems controlled by micro-pumps that adjust firmness in real-time based on pressure distribution maps.
- Edge AI Processing: Employs lightweight neural networks (e.g., TinyML) embedded in the bed's control unit to classify sleep states locally without requiring constant internet connectivity.
- Connectivity Protocols: Supports Matter and Zigbee 3.0 for seamless interoperability with broader smart home automation hubs.
